Where to Use With Caution

While the Honey Bee Logo Yellow Abstract Symbol is versatile, there are situations where it might not perform as expected. If you’re working with small hoop sizes, such as those needed for embroidered buttons or tiny patches, the design may lose some of its visual impact due to reduced scale. Similarly, if you plan to stitch it onto textured fabrics like flannel or canvas, the flat, smooth lines might appear uneven or distorted unless properly adjusted.

Also, consider thin or stretchy fabrics — these materials can cause slight misalignment during stitching, which might affect the final appearance. Always test the design on a scrap piece of similar fabric before committing to a full project. Dark fabric backgrounds could also mute the effect of the yellow thread, so it's wise to check thread color contrast against your intended material.

Potential Challenges

  1. Dense stitch areas: While the design isn’t overly complex, tight fill stitches may cause puckering if stabilizer isn't used correctly.
  2. Curved surfaces: Stitching on caps or hats requires careful adjustment of the design’s placement and possibly seam allowances.
  3. Frequent washing: Products like tea towels or aprons demand durable stitch patterns and quality threads to avoid fraying over time.

Designer Notes and Practical Tips

If you're planning to integrate this applique design into your next project, here are a few practical tips to keep in mind:

  • Test on scrap fabric: Especially important for beginners or when using unfamiliar materials.
  • Check thread color contrast: Ensure the yellow stands out against your chosen background fabric.
  • Review stitch density: Adjust as needed for delicate or thick fabrics to prevent distortion or excessive bulk.
  • Confirm hoop size: Some embroidery machines have limitations, so verify compatibility before starting.
  • Inspect small details: Look for any potential issues in corners or edges that might require manual tweaking.
  • Use proper stabilizer: Especially on stretchy or thin materials to ensure the design remains intact after washing.
  • Test in black and white: To see how the design will appear in grayscale or on dark-colored garments.
  • Compare light and dark fabric backgrounds: The yellow works best on lighter shades, but don’t rule out darker tones if contrast is strong.
  • Confirm licensing: Before using the design in commercial embroidery or digital product previews, double-check what permissions you have for resale or distribution.

Stitch Clarity and Fabric Compatibility

One of the strengths of the Honey Bee Logo Yellow Abstract Symbol is its clarity in stitch form. Because it avoids intricate linework and favors larger, open shapes, it translates well into running stitches and satin outlines. However, if you plan to add decorative accents or overlay it with other elements, be mindful of how the layers interact. Overlapping designs can sometimes obscure the original motif or complicate the overall look.

On smooth cotton blends, the design stitches beautifully with minimal tension issues. But if you're using it on knit fabrics, you’ll need to adjust your machine settings to handle the stretch. Using a tear-away stabilizer underneath can help maintain shape and reduce puckering.
